Transaction 43faf41b3d1eae65c101475e035bb13df6520ba596bd922086cb2356177edec3

1 Input
2 Outputs
  • 43faf41b3d1eae65c101475e035bb13df6520ba596bd922086cb2356177edec3:0
  • value  4981000
    address  13rDqbvZkMeugGcV79T75wUSS868UGfYqy
  • 43faf41b3d1eae65c101475e035bb13df6520ba596bd922086cb2356177edec3:1
  • value  26905264
    address  34Lp2zMhXpp9ymfuUcrbnV6WbsMpFBqYsC